Biography Syeda Jaffery, M.D., M.P.H., is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Internal Medicine at UT Southwestern Medical Center and a member of the Division of Hospital Medicine. Originally from Lahore, Pakistan, Dr. Jaffery earned her medical degree at the Fatima Jinnah Medical College in Pakistan. She completed internal medicine residency training, a fellowship in occupational and environmental medicine, and a master's degree in public health at the University of Connecticut Health Center in Farmington. Certified by the American Board of Internal Medicine, Dr. Jaffery joined the UT Southwestern faculty in 2017. At UT Southwestern, Dr. Jaffery is Co Chair of the Research Committee. Dr. Jaffery is a member of the American College of Physicians and the Society of Hospital Medicine.
